Navigating Plano City Ordinances and HOAs
Before your dumpster arrives, a quick check of local rules can save you a lot of hassle. Plano, like many DFW cities, has specific ordinances regarding street placement of roll-off containers. While driveway placement is usually straightforward, if you're considering putting the dumpster on the street, it's wise to consult the City of Plano's Public Works department for any required permits or regulations. Additionally, many Plano neighborhoods have Homeowners Associations (HOAs) with their own set of guidelines, often covering things like placement, duration, and even aesthetic considerations. A quick call to your HOA before renting is always a smart move to avoid any surprises.
DFW Pro-Tip: Protecting Your Plano Driveway
Here in Texas, our driveways take a beating from the sun, and when you add the weight of a loaded dumpster, proper protection is essential. A professional DFW contractor will always recommend using sturdy wood planks underneath the dumpster wheels and contact points. This simple step helps distribute the weight, preventing scrapes, cracks, and other damage to your concrete or asphalt, especially during our scorching Texas summers when surfaces can become more pliable. Best Practices for Plano Residents
- Plan Ahead: Book your dumpster a few days in advance, especially during peak renovation seasons.
- Know Your Waste: Be aware of prohibited items (e.g., hazardous waste, tires, electronics) to avoid extra fees.
- Clear the Area: Ensure the drop-off spot is free from obstructions like vehicles, debris, or low-hanging branches.
- Communicate with Neighbors: If the dumpster might impact shared access, a friendly heads-up can go a long way.
- Check City/HOA Rules: Always verify placement guidelines before delivery to avoid potential fines.
